Living a happy and stress-free life in the twenty-first century is something most people can only dream of in a time that is plagued by a pandemic and the threats of war and economic instability. But happiness expert Giancarlo Molero begs to differ.
Giancarlo maintains that in the midst of a pandemic, one of the simplest things that people can do is to be more responsible and positive on social media. He believes that something as simple as leaving behind a positive comment on a friend’s post can create a chain reaction of positive deeds.
Toxic content and distressing images and information, things that are prevalent in social media, can potentially worsen one’s mental health. Giancarlo says that people must be aware of the adverse effects of exposure to negative content—anxiety, loss of sleep, stress, and hypertension are just a few of these physical manifestations.
One way for social media users to combat this is to monitor and modify their habits online and to set a limit for how much time they spend in these networks.
